Nutritional Profile: Fortune Sattu is highly nutritious, typically providing around 418 kcal of energy and 23g of protein per 100g. It is rich in dietary fiber and complex carbohydrates, making it an excellent choice for sustained energy.  

​Quality: It is crafted from high-quality roasted chana (chickpeas), resulting in a fine, coarse powder that maintains a consistent roasted aroma and authentic flavor.  

​Culinary Use:

​Drinks: Perfectly suited for making refreshing summer coolers by mixing with water, lemon, and spices.
